The Episcopal Church, Episcopal Church Office of Government Relations, and the Episcopal Public Policy Network are always working to ensure that the voices of Episcopalians throughout the country are heard during debates on social issues. We work in coalition with other religious and secular groups as well as conduct the Church's business independently. Sometimes our work occurs during private meetings while at other times it happens in more formal settings.
